The reactivity of 4-Bromo-3-fluorobenzotrifluoride is primarily dictated by the bromine atom, which readily participates in palladium-catalyzed cross-coupling reactions. These reactions, such as Suzuki-Miyaura, Heck, and Sonogashira couplings, allow for the efficient formation of carbon-carbon bonds, enabling the construction of complex aromatic systems. For example, coupling with boronic acids, alkenes, or alkynes can introduce a vast array of substituents, paving the way for the synthesis of novel compounds with potential applications in pharmaceuticals, agrochemicals, or advanced materials. Beyond cross-coupling, the bromine atom can also undergo nucleophilic substitution or be converted into organometallic reagents, such as Grignard or organolithium reagents, which can then be reacted with various electrophiles. The fluorine atom and the trifluoromethyl group, while generally less reactive under standard coupling conditions, influence the electronic properties of the aromatic ring, affecting reaction rates and regioselectivity in other transformations. Understanding these subtle electronic effects is key to optimizing synthetic routes.
